Warner High on Murder Novel
Warner Bros. Pictures has quickly acquired the film rights to Interpretation of Murder, authoer Jed Rubenfeld's recently released historial crime mystery novel. In the story, Sigmund Freud and his protege Carl Jung visit New York near the beginning of the 20th century, where a serial killer preys on young women of high society. The psychoanalysts are called in to consult after a woman survives her attack, but can't speak or remember anything that happened. The book hit stores earlier this month to strong critical reviews.
